When it comes to construction and decorative projects, construction solid wood boards offer a unique combination of strength, aesthetics, and sustainability. These boards are made from natural timber, which not only provides an earthy and warm aesthetic but also contributes to a healthier indoor environment. Unlike engineered wood products, solid wood boards maintain their structural integrity over time, making them a preferred choice for a variety of applications.
One of the primary benefits of construction solid wood boards is their exceptional durability. Solid wood, when properly maintained, can withstand the test of time, resisting wear and tear better than many alternative materials. This durability makes them ideal for high-traffic areas, furniture, cabinetry, and flooring. Additionally, their natural resistance to warping and splitting enhances their longevity, making them a wise investment for long-term construction projects.
Another advantage of solid wood boards is their versatility. They can be used in numerous applications, ranging from structural components, such as beams and joists, to aesthetic features like trim, moldings, and decorative wall paneling. The ability to finish solid wood in various stains and paints also allows for customization, enabling builders and designers to create unique looks that match specific project requirements. Furthermore, solid wood boards can be easily machined into different shapes and sizes, accommodating various design needs.
Sustainability is a growing concern in modern construction practices, and solid wood boards can play a significant role in eco-friendly building. Sourced from responsibly managed forests, solid wood represents a renewable resource that can contribute to sustainable construction goals. Moreover, wood has a lower carbon footprint than many synthetic materials, making it a popular choice for environmentally conscious projects.
The acoustic properties of solid wood boards also deserve mention. Wood naturally absorbs sound, reducing noise pollution and enhancing the overall acoustics of a space. This characteristic makes solid wood an excellent material for environments where sound quality is essential, such as concert halls, theaters, and conference rooms.
In summary, construction solid wood boards offer a wealth of benefits for builders, architects, and designers. Their durability, versatility, sustainability, and acoustic properties make them an invaluable asset in construction and decorative projects.
